Next, let's talk about rest. Stress and fatigue can significantly impact hormonal levels and inflammation. It's crucial to prioritize rest and relaxation in your daily routine. Here are some tips:


  1. Aim for a consistent sleep routine of at least 8 hours per night to help promote hormonal balance and overall well-being.

  2. Engage in regular exercise and movement, but avoid overtraining. Excessive exercise can elevate cortisol levels and harm thyroid function, negatively impacting testosterone levels.

  3. Incorporate activities that promote relaxation, such as spending time outdoors, nurturing relationships with loved ones, and pursuing hobbies.


Lastly, let's talk about environmental health. Environmental toxins can disrupt hormonal balance. To mitigate their effects, consider the following:


  1. Use air and water filters in your home to reduce exposure to harmful pollutants and chemicals.

  2. Opt for natural cleaning, personal care products, and glass and stainless steel containers. Choose clothing and bedding made from organic cotton, hemp, or bamboo, free from parabens and synthetic fibres.

  3. Regular detoxification practices, such as exercise and sauna sessions, help your body eliminate accumulated toxins.
